 Sound from an external FX unit is distorted.
• Make sure the volume for the external FX unit is set properly.
 The tempo (BPM) of a track cannot be measured.
The measured BPM is wrong.
• Adjust the [TRIM] knob so the channel level indicator lights up with the peak level at around
[0] dB.
• Tempo (BPM) cannot be measured for some tracks. Use the [TAP] button to manually set
the tempo for those tracks.
 The measured tempo (BPM) differs from the value on the CD.
• The values do not match when BPM measuring methods are different.
MIDI
 You cannot control a MIDI device with the unit.
• Press the [MIDI ON] button to turn on MIDI.
• Assign this unit's MIDI messages to the software. For details on assignment, refer to the
instruction manual for the software.
Connections
 The unit is not recognized by the connected PC/Mac.
The USB indicator is turned off or blinking.
• Install the dedicated audio driver software on the PC/Mac. If the software is already
installed, reinstall it.
 Sound from the connected PC/Mac is not outputting from the
unit.
• Make sure the PC/Mac is connected properly (do not use a USB hub – connect directly to
the unit).
• Select this unit in the audio output device settings in the software. For details, refer to the
instruction manual for the software.
